Just a Spring Fling

A few weeks ago we mentioned the amorous pairing of Charter Communications and NebuAd who were going to use your ISP deep packet traffic to serve ads.

Now after the backlash, they’ve decided that they were better off as friends after the loud opposition of privacy advocates everywhere. Apparently however NebuAd gets around, because it’s working on deals with atleast two other ISP’s including Embarq Corp and CenturyTel Inc.

A month ago it was made public that Charter was working with NebuAd to track its users browsing habits to provide more accurate targeted advertising, a move that brings about significant privacy concerns. After pressure from Public Knowledge and Free Press, two digital rights groups, Charter suspended its pilot program with NebuAd…
